| Depleted Ladies go to Tranmere |

Arsenal Ladies travel to Heswall FC this Sunday to take on Tranmere Rovers Ladies. However they will be without the Irish trio of Emma Byrne, Ciara Grant and Yvonne Tracey who are representing Ireland Ladies in matches against Yugoslavia and Moldova.
Under normal circumstances the game this Sunday would have been postponed as they are when one goalkeeper and/or two outfield players are on international duty. However this season for the Ladies our English FA have decreed that this can only apply for England call-ups. Not Irish, not Scottish and not Welsh - only England!
This ruling gets even worse as one of the English Ladies Premiership teams is Barry Town who of course come from Wales and have five players who are Welsh internationals! What happens when a Wales game clashes with a Barry Town Premiership game then (and before you ask - Barry Town haven't even got a reserve side)?
